What skills and experience we're looking for

Are you looking for an exciting job opportunity? Have you ever considered working with children? We are looking to appoint a motivated and creative teaching assistant, to be part of our forward-thinking team in our vibrant and diverse two-form entry school. Candidates must be able to build a good relationship with children and have the ability to work flexibly and effectively as part of our friendly team. You will be working as part of a team to support teaching and learning within classrooms, including small group work and one-to-one.

What the school offers its staff

We have a dedicated teaching and support team who think outside of the box to engage and support pupils. This is an exciting opportunity to join us and the successful candidate will join a committed team and make a significant contribution to the school. Training is provided and the school welcomes both those who wish to remain as a teaching assistant and those who wish to progress to teaching. This post does not require applicants to be Catholic, but the candidate will be willing to embrace the ethos of our school. The best candidate will be selected. As an inclusive school, we welcome applications from everyone!

The best way to understand our ethos is to come and visit us. We are a two-form entry city school with a dedicated and professional staff, a beautiful, green setting with lots of space (including a forest school). We are proud of our creative and balanced curriculum. Our website is in the process of being upgraded and gives a flavour of what we offer.
